If your dog is a little shy, consider booking a one-night trial stay! This practice run can boost your and your dog’s confidence before your trip.
Preparing for drop-off is easy when you have a checklist! To help your dog settle into their Hilton Head Island home-away-from-home, we recommend packing:
- Health and safety essentials such as their ID tags, vaccination records, medication, and emergency vet or secondary caregiver contacts.
- Food and gear such as harnesses, collars, food (portioned by day), and an item that smells like you.
- Special instructions such as a list of training cues, medical administration needs, or favorite hang-out spots in your Hilton Head Island.
Tip: You can upload your dog’s routine and medical info directly onto their profile so your sitter always has the details at their fingertips.

While each sitter sets their own vaccine requirements, staying up-to-date on your dog’s vaccines is the best way to be "boarding ready". Vaccinations help create a safe environment for all pets under a sitter’s care.
Many sitters in SC ask that dogs be up to date on core vaccines like the Canine Parvovirus, Canine Distemper, Canine Adenovirus, Bordetella, and Rabies.
By discussing your pet's health history early, you’re adding a layer of confidence for you and your sitter before the booking begins.
If a health concern arises during a stay, your sitter is instructed to contact you and our Trust & Safety team immediately and, if needed, take your dog to the closest veterinarian. Through our Trust & Safety support team, sitters can ask for diagnostic advice from a qualified veterinary professional if your dog is showing signs of possible illness.
For extra peace of mind, you can also prepare an authorization form for your regular vet. An authorization form outlines your preferred method of care and allows your sitter to bring your pet into their regular clinic.
